Hi,
I issued following command for one of our tables (on behalf of Oracle Enterprise Manager's Segment Advisor):
alter table "COREDATA"."SEQ_ANN" shrink space;
The command returns this error:
ORA-10631: SHRINK clause should not be specified for this object
Why shouldn't I?
My system is an Oracle 10.1.0.3.0 database on Suse 9.2
